Dolly the Sheep: The True Story of the World's First Cloned Mammal
For animal lovers and science enthusiasts alike, certain stories capture our imagination and change how we view the natural world forever. Among the most famous animals in history, few names resonate quite as deeply as Dolly the Sheep. Born on July 5, 1996, at the Roslin Institute near Edinburgh, Scotland, Dolly became an instant global icon. She was the very first mammal in history to be successfully cloned from an adult somatic (body) cell.

The Breakthrough: How Dolly Came to Be
Before 1996, the scientific consensus was firmly established: once a cell became specialized: like a skin cell, a liver cell, or a mammary gland cell: it could never go back to being a blank slate. Scientists believed that adult cells were permanently locked into their specific roles, incapable of regenerating an entire new organism.
A brilliant team of scientists led by Ian Wilmut and Keith Campbell at the Roslin Institute, in collaboration with PPL Therapeutics, decided to test that boundary. They used a sophisticated technique known as somatic cell nuclear transfer (SCNT). Here is how the remarkable process worked:
The Donor Cell: Scientists extracted a cell from the udder (mammary gland) of an adult six-year-old Finn Dorset ewe.
The Egg Cell: They took an unfertilized egg cell from a Scottish Blackface sheep and carefully removed its nucleus, stripping away its genetic material.
The Fusion: Using tiny electrical pulses, the scientists fused the adult mammary cell with the emptied Scottish Blackface egg. This spark of electricity also acted as the signal telling the egg to begin dividing as if it had been normally fertilized.
The Surrogate Mother: Once the reconstructed embryo developed in the lab for a few days, it was implanted into a surrogate Scottish Blackface ewe.

The journey was filled with immense challenges. In total, the team created 277 reconstructed embryos. Out of those, only 29 successfully reached the blastocyst stage and were implanted into surrogate mothers. Only one single embryo survived to full term. On July 5, 1996, that sole survivor was born: a healthy, fluffy lamb who would soon shake the scientific world.
Why Was She Named Dolly?
One of the most charming trivia pieces in science history involves how Dolly got her name. Because the genetic material used to create her came from an adult mammary gland cell, the scientists decided to name her after the legendary country music icon Dolly Parton, known just as much for her incredible voice as for her famous stage presence.
When Ian Wilmut later recalled the naming choice, he smiled, noting that there wasn't a particularly complex biological reason: just a touch of lighthearted humor in an otherwise intense laboratory environment. Amazing Animal Facts About Dolly
Dolly’s unique origins gave rise to several amazing animal facts that continue to fascinate people today:
A True Genetic Copy: Genetically, Dolly was an exact replica of the six-year-old Finn Dorset donor ewe, not the surrogate mother. You could tell just by looking at her: Dolly had the characteristic white face of a Finn Dorset, while her surrogate mother had a distinct black face!
A Natural Mother: Despite all the concerns and speculation about whether a cloned animal could live a normal life, Dolly proved her skeptics wrong. She grew up normally, mated naturally, and gave birth to six healthy lambs over her lifetime: including Bonnie in 1998, followed by twin lambs (Sally and Rosie), and then triplets (Lucy, Darcy, and Cotton).
Her Quiet Retirement: After her public unveiling in February 1997 created a media frenzy, Dolly lived a relatively peaceful life at the Roslin Institute, where she enjoyed the company of other sheep, plenty of hay, and loving caretakers who prioritized her well-being.

Dispelling Myths: Dolly’s Health and Later Years
When news of Dolly’s existence broke to the public in early 1997, it sparked intense ethical debates worldwide. People wondered about aging, health complications, and whether clones would age prematurely.
Dolly lived until February 14, 2003, passing away at the age of six due to a progressive lung disease (ovine jaagsiekte) and arthritis. Because Finn Dorset sheep typically live to around 10 to 12 years, her relatively early death led to widespread speculation that she had aged faster because she was cloned from an adult cell.
However, later veterinary studies and comprehensive health evaluations of cloned animals showed that Dolly’s health issues: such as viral lung infections: are common in sheep kept indoors for security and biosecurity reasons, and were not necessarily a direct result of being a clone. While arthritis was diagnosed earlier in her life, experts concluded that her overall health trajectory was largely comparable to normal sheep of a similar background.
Dolly’s Enduring Scientific Legacy
Dolly’s birth fundamentally transformed biology and medicine. By proving that adult somatic cells could be reprogrammed to direct the development of an entire living animal, she shattered long-held dogmas in genetics.
Her legacy laid vital groundwork for modern stem-cell research. The principles discovered during her creation ultimately inspired scientists to develop induced pluripotent stem cells (iPSCs): a technique where adult cells are reprogrammed without embryos, opening doors to regenerative medicine, tissue repair, and treatments for degenerative human diseases.
Today, Dolly’s taxidermied remains are preserved at the National Museum of Scotland in Edinburgh, where she stands as a beloved and iconic exhibit.
